Output 12c89e88856fb05e7bd386d80691de2851d60421002d45c8d4d3870a9ab7360a:15

value
44238631
script pubkey
OP_0 OP_PUSHBYTES_20 de043b03a1fc3750a8ad96f76a89c33b2ac224bc
address
bc1qmczrkqaplsm4p29djmmk4zwr8v4vyf9uksp29k
transaction
12c89e88856fb05e7bd386d80691de2851d60421002d45c8d4d3870a9ab7360a